您好,登錄后才能下訂單哦!
今天就跟大家聊聊有關yum怎樣在CentOS操作系統使用,可能很多人都不太了解,為了讓大家更加了解,小編給大家總結了以下內容,希望大家根據這篇文章可以有所收獲。
yum是個很好用的東西,也許有的人很少使用,但是如果你熟悉它之后,發現會很好用。
一. yum是什么
yum = Yellow dog Updater, Modified主要功能是更方便的添加/刪除/更新RPM包.它能自動解決包的倚賴性問題.它能便于管理大量系統的更新問題
注:為什么要使用yum而不用apt,最簡單的原因CentOS操作系統自帶
二. yum特點
*可以同時配置多個資源庫(Repository)
*簡潔的配置文件(/etc/yum.conf,/etc/yum.repos.d 下的文件)
*自動解決增加或刪除rpm包時遇到的倚賴性問題
*使用方便
*保持與RPM數據庫的一致性
三. 在CentOS操作系統yum的安裝
CentOS操作系統自帶
#rpm -ivh yum-2.4.3-4.el4.centos.noarch.rpm
四. 在CentOS操作系統yum的配置
注:修改和增加配置文件中的資源庫,加快下載速度和擁有更多可更新的rpm包
將/etc/yum.conf的內容改改為
[main]
cachedir=/var/cache/yum
//這是緩存目錄地址
debuglevel=2 //調試級別,建議默認,不然install時,會好多error
logfile=/var/log/yum.log //日志文件的位置,install 時,看這里就知道發生了什么
pkgpolicy=newest
#installonlypkgs=kernel kernel-smp kernel-devel kernel-smp-devel kernel-largesmp kernel-largesmp-devel kernel-hugemem kernel-hugemem-devel
//注銷這一行的是不只更新kernel
distroverpkg=centos-release
tolerant=1
exactarch=1 //確定是否在i386上更新i686的軟件包,選1的是不更新
retries=20
obsoletes=1
gpgcheck=1
plugins=1
把CentOS-Base.repo (安裝yum后已有的),做一下備份
#cp CentOS-Base.repo CentOS-Base.repo.default
在清空整個CentOS-Base.repo 文件的內容。
增加如下內容
文件內容在下面的包中。
啟動yum
#service yum start
#chkconfig yum on
在導入上面來個站點的KEY
rpm --import http://ftp.hostrino.com/pub/centos/RPM-GPG-KEY-CentOS-4
rpm --import http://mirror.be10.com/centos/RPM-GPG-KEY-CentOS-4
rpm --import http://ftp.daum.net/centos/RPM-GPG-KEY-CentOS-4
rpm --import http://centos.ustc.edu.cn/centos/RPM-GPG-KEY-CentOS-4
rpm --import http://mirror.tini4u.net/centos/RPM-GPG-KEY-CentOS-4
擴展你的rpm包
wget http://apt.sw.be/redhat/el4/en/i386/RPMS.dag/rpmforge-release-0.3.6-1.el4.rf.i386.rpm
安裝 rpmforge-release-0.3.6-1.el4.rf.i386.rpm
# rpm -ivh rpmforge-release-0.3.6-1.el4.rf.i386.rpm
# rpm --import http://dag.wieers.com/rpm/packages/RPM-GPG-KEY.dag.txt
在 /etc/yum.repos.d 下將產生這樣兩個文件
mirrors-rpmforge
rpmforge.repo
看完上述內容,你們對yum怎樣在CentOS操作系統使用有進一步的了解嗎?如果還想了解更多知識或者相關內容,請關注億速云行業資訊頻道,感謝大家的支持。
免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。